Parking structures present unique challenges for wireless intercom systems due to their design and construction. Concrete walls and ceilings reinforced with metal rebar create an environment that significantly hampers radio signal penetration. However, with the right technology and placement strategies, reliable wireless communication is achievable.

Why UHF is Ideal for Parking Garages

parking structure intercomWireless call boxes operating in the UHF (Ultra High Frequency) business band are the most suitable choice for parking garages. This is because UHF signals have shorter wavelengths, approximately 1.5 feet, compared to VHF (Very High Frequency) signals, which have wavelengths around 5 feet.

This difference allows UHF signals to navigate tight spaces more effectively. For instance, a UHF signal can pass through smaller openings, like doorways or cracks between structures, whereas VHF signals are more likely to be reflected or absorbed. This makes UHF better suited for overcoming the physical obstructions commonly found in parking garages.

Coverage Estimates for Wireless Call Boxes

Wireless intercom systems vary in range depending on their frequency and environmental conditions:

  • Line-of-Sight, No Obstructions: Up to 4+ miles at full power.
  • Indoor Coverage:
    • VHF: ~270,000 sq ft
    • UHF: ~300,000 sq ft
  • Vertical Coverage:
    • VHF: Up to 20 floors
    • UHF: Up to 30 floors

These coverage estimates can vary due to factors like device interference, structural density, and signal reflections. To ensure reliable performance, conducting site-specific testing is essential. Start by testing a single base station and callbox and experimenting with call box placement in key locations to identify optimal communication points.

Strategic Placement of Call Boxes

Positioning call boxes is crucial for optimal performance. Signal interference or dead zones may occur depending on the layout of the garage. Sometimes, moving a call box by just a few feet can dramatically improve communication quality.

If a location proves challenging for reliable coverage, using an external antenna can be a practical solution. External antennas can be connected to the call box via a cable and installed in areas with better signal reception. For example, placing the antenna near an open area or higher up in the structure can bypass many obstructions.

Benefits of Wireless Intercoms in Parking Garages

Wireless intercom systems offer several advantages in parking garages, including:

  • Easy Installation: No need for extensive wiring through concrete and rebar.
  • Cost-Effective Maintenance: Wireless systems reduce costs associated with cable repairs or replacements.
  • Scalability: Adding or relocating call boxes is straightforward, especially with external antenna options.
  • Enhanced Safety: Quick and reliable communication between drivers, security personnel, and management improves overall safety.

Despite the inherent challenges of parking garages, UHF-based wireless intercom systems provide an effective solution when properly configured. By leveraging the benefits of UHF technology and using strategic placement techniques like external antennas, businesses can ensure critical communication within even the most complex structures.
